Islamabad: As the Pakistani premier will appear before the Supreme Court on Monday (tomorrow) to face indictment charges, the red zone of Islamabad will be sealed tonight.
Taking the security measure the red zone has been closed for the general public.
The premier, Yousuf Raza Gilani,while taking to an Arab television Al Jazeera had said that he would step down if the apex court convicted him in contempt case.
On Friday, an SC upheld decision of seven-member bench to indict the prime minister for not implementing court orders in NRO case, dismissing his intra-court appeal and order to present before court on Monday Feb 13.
The security has been tightened around the SC and CCTV cameras have been installed in all entrance routes around building of the apex court.
